Family Day Weekend Festivities and Facility Closures on February 19

HIGH RIVER – In observance of Family Day, Town facilities will be closed on Monday, February 19.  Please note that there will be no changes to regular garbage pickup. The list of closures is below.

On Monday, February 19, the following Town facilities will be closed for Family Day. 

  • Town Office
  • Greater Foothills Family Centre
  • Family and Community Support Services (FCSS) 
  • Public Works
  • Recycling Centre
  • RCMP Administration Office
  • Fire & Protective Services Administration Offices

These closures will not impact essential Services such as the Fire Department and RCMP. In the event of an emergency always call 9-1-1.

The Bob Snodgrass Recreational Complex (BSRC) will have limited hours on Monday, February 19, only open 11:00 A.M. to 3:00 P.M.

Leading up to Family Day, our Parks and Recreation staff are hosting a weekend of family festivity! Enjoy free swimming, skating, drop-in sports and family fun at the Bob Snodgrass Recreation Complex.

Family Day weekend festivities from Saturday, February 17 to Monday, February 19, free drop-ins at the Bob Snodgrass Recreational Complex (BSRC):

  • Saturday, February 17 – 2:00 P.M. - 4:00 P.M. - Family Swim
  • Sunday, February 18 – 11:00 A.M. – 12:30 P.M. – Family Skate, Small Arena
  • Sunday, February 18 – 1:00 P.M. – 2:45 P.M. – Family Shinny, Small Arena
  • Monday, February 19 – 11:00A.M. – 3:00 P.M. – Drop-in opportunities

The festivities are free to attend. We encourage people attending to bring a Jumpstart or Food Bank Donation.
